Gladys I. Ayers, 96, of New Castle, passed away the afternoon of January 27, 2019 at Jameson Care Center.
Born September 13, 1922 in New Castle, she was the daughter of Lewis and Elsie (Conner) Reed.
She was preceded in death in 1990 by her husband, William J. Ayers, Jr. whom she married March 1, 1942.
Gladys was a graduate of New Castle High School. During the 1940s she was employed with Shenango Pottery. After raising her family she enrolled at Slippery Rock University where she received her Bachelor of Science degree in education. She continued with college, earning a Masters degree in special education. Gladys then began teaching at the Childrens Center of Mercer County, formerly the Crippled Children of Mercer County, until her retirement in 1989.
Gladys served on the Board of Directors at the Wesley United Methodist Pre-School. She had many interests including painting, drawing, sewing, knitting and reading. She enjoyed collecting music boxes and often made presentations to speak about them.
She is survived by three sons, Lewis (Rochelle) Ayers of Port Charlotte, Florida, Douglas (Bonnie) Ayers of North Ft. Myers, Florida and William III (Diane) Ayers of New Castle; five grandchildren; thirteen great-grandchildren; and one great-great grandchild.
In addition to her parents and her husband, she was preceded in death by one brother, Frank Reed, and one sister, Thelma Tackitt.
